My name is Betty Sanders. I’m a telephone operator, and I work for Universal Telephone Company. My job is an interesting one. I work five days a week, and my hours are from 9 o’clock to 5 o’clock, I do a lot of things—I place long-distance calls for people, I answer questions and I help people in emergencies.
Today, for example, I had an interesting experience. At 11 o’clock this morning, I got a call from some man. I don’t know who he was. He was very nervous and I could tell that he was upset or frightened about something. He gave me his address and asked me to send air ambulance right away. I asked him if somebody was hurt, but he didn’t answer my question. He told me he needed a doctor right away, so I said I’d call an ambulance for him but still wanted to know what was wrong. Then he said, "Our keys are gone!" I didn’t understand that! Why would he need an ambulance just because he couldn’t find his keys! Then I found out what the trouble was.
The man and his wife left the car keys on a coffee table, and later they couldn’t find them. Their little boy Johnny was playing in the room, and they thought he swallowed them.
I told the man I’d get the ambulance right away, but before I could hang up, he told me he wouldn’t need an ambulance after all. His wife found the keys in her bag. They were there all the time. The little boy didn’t swallow the keys after all.
